首页 » 神马SEO » 探寻取小数的奥秘,C语言中的小数处理方法

探寻取小数的奥秘,C语言中的小数处理方法

duote123 2024-12-29 0

扫一扫用手机浏览

文章目录 [+]

在计算机科学领域,小数是数学计算中不可或缺的一部分。C语言作为一种广泛使用的编程语言,提供了丰富的数值类型和运算符,使得处理小数变得简单而高效。在实际应用中,如何正确地处理小数,特别是如何实现取小数的操作,却是一个值得探讨的问题。本文将围绕C语言中的小数处理技巧,特别是取小数的操作,展开讨论。

一、小数在C语言中的表示

探寻取小数的奥秘,C语言中的小数处理方法 神马SEO

在C语言中,小数通常使用浮点数类型表示,主要包括float和double两种。float类型占用4个字节,精度较低;而double类型占用8个字节,精度更高。C语言还提供了long double类型,其精度介于float和double之间。

二、取小数的原理

取小数,即获取一个浮点数的小数部分。在C语言中,可以通过以下几种方法实现:

1. 利用算术运算符

取小数的一种简单方法是使用算术运算符。例如,对于一个浮点数x,可以通过x减去其整数部分x-INT(x)来获取其小数部分。其中,INT(x)表示x的整数部分。

2. 利用库函数

C语言标准库中提供了fabs函数,用于计算浮点数的绝对值。通过fabs函数,可以间接实现取小数的操作。例如,对于浮点数x,可以使用fabs(x-INT(x))来获取其小数部分。

3. 利用位运算

对于某些特定的浮点数类型,还可以利用位运算实现取小数的操作。例如,在IEEE 754标准中,浮点数的小数部分位于指数和尾数之间。通过位运算,可以提取出浮点数的小数部分。

三、取小数的应用场景

1. 金融计算

在金融领域,精确计算利息、汇率等涉及小数的数值非常重要。利用C语言中的取小数技巧,可以确保计算结果的准确性。

2. 物理计算

在物理学中,很多公式和计算都需要用到小数。例如,在计算速度、加速度等物理量时,取小数操作可以帮助我们得到更精确的结果。

3. 游戏开发

在游戏开发过程中,经常需要对游戏角色的位置、速度等参数进行计算。取小数操作可以确保游戏运行过程中,角色动作的平滑性和准确性。

C语言中的取小数操作是一个基础而实用的技巧。通过本文的探讨,我们了解了小数在C语言中的表示、取小数的原理以及应用场景。在实际编程过程中,合理运用这些技巧,可以提升代码的效率和准确性。

参考文献:

[1] C语言程序设计:王爽著,清华大学出版社,2013年。

[2] 计算机组成原理:唐朔飞著,清华大学出版社,2007年。

[3] 浮点数表示及运算:张强著,中国电力出版社,2012年。

标签:

相关文章

电商之美,淘网站配色设计分析与启示

随着互联网的飞速发展,电子商务已经成为人们日常生活中不可或缺的一部分。在众多电商平台中,淘宝作为我国最大的C2C购物平台,凭借其独...

神马SEO 2025-01-01 阅读0 评论0

电商源程序,构建数字化商业帝国的基石

随着互联网技术的飞速发展,电商行业呈现出蓬勃发展的态势。在这个数字化时代,电商源程序成为了构建数字化商业帝国的基石。本文将深入探讨...

神马SEO 2025-01-01 阅读0 评论0

电商网站建设,打造数字化商业新生态

随着互联网技术的飞速发展,电子商务已成为我国经济的重要增长点。在这个数字化时代,越来越多的企业开始投身于电商领域,寻求新的发展机遇...

神马SEO 2025-01-01 阅读0 评论0